#4a6399 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4a6399 is composed of 29% red, 38.8% green and 60%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.6% cyan, 35.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 221 degrees, a saturation of 34.8% and a lightness of 44.5%. #4a6399 color hex could be obtained by blending #94c6ff with #000033.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

● #4a6399 color description : Dark moderate blue.
#4a6399 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4a6399 has RGB values of R:74, G:99, B:153 and CMYK values of C:0.52, M:0.35, Y:0,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 4875161.

Shades and Tints of #4a6399
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040508 is the darkest color, while #f9fafc is the lightest one.

Tones of #4a6399
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6d7076 is the less saturated color, while #0449df is the most saturated one.
